The current balance sheet of Greyson Inc. reports total assets of $40 million, total liabilities of $4 million, and stockholders' equity of $36 million. Greyson is considering several financing possibilities in order to expand operations. What will be the effect on Greyson's debt to assets ratio if Greyson issues an additional $8 million in stock to finance its expansion?
